Emergency Medical Services Council

The Davis County Emergency Medical Services (EMS) Council is responsible for the planning, development, and coordination of a functional and comprehensive EMS system in Davis County. The system consists of all personnel, equipment, and facilities necessary for the response to the emergency ill or injured patient, according to the state lead agency requirements.

The council is advisory to the Davis County Board of Health.

Mission Statement

The Emergency Medical Service (EMS) Council exists to plan and coordinate quality emergency medical services for Davis County. We will ensure that all people of Davis County have access to efficient and effective emergency medical services, regardless of where the need arises.
